Chyle is carried around the body by lymphatic vessels, just like blood is carried around the body by blood vessels. The lymphatic system carries fluid, fats, protein and cells that fight infection. A leak can occur in the lymphatic system after surgery. This is called a chyle leak. Follow a fat free diet . Following a fat free ...

Chyle leak is a well-recognized iatrogenic thoracic duct injury but a rare and serious complication of head and neck surgery affecting 1-2.5% of head and neck surgery dissections.
